Real estate rates increase overnight

30-year fixed rate at 5.75%; 10-year Treasury yield at 3.53%

Inman News

Long-term mortgage interest rates were up Thursday, and the benchmark 10-year Treasury bond yield climbed to 3.53 percent.

The 30-year fixed-rate average rose to 5.75 percent, and the 15-year fixed rate gained to 5.27 percent. The 1-year adjustable rate, however, dropped to 5.3 percent.

The 30-year Treasury bond yield was up at 4.39 percent.

Rates and bonds are current as of 7:15 p.m. Eastern Standard Time.
